Latest Patents
Houle's latest patents include a device titled "Grid extensions on a rotary stacker." This invention is designed for sequentially picking up and delivering plastic film products onto mounting wickets. The rotary stacking device features a rotary hub with radially disposed work arms, which are equipped with grid-like extension members. These extensions help in controllably positioning the film products during delivery while reducing air turbulence throughout the stacking process.
Another significant patent is "Utilization of air jets for discharge conveyor on wicketing systems." This invention involves a conveyor positioner arrangement that sequentially controls the positioning of flexible plastic film products at a stacker input station. The system utilizes gaseous discharge means to maintain the film products in a stationary position, establishing a Bernoulli effect pressure reduction beneath the film. This innovative approach ensures reliable and repeatable positioning of the products during the stacking process.
